[vala] gtk+-3.0: fix flowbox selection foreach API



commit c040b250816bddc7fa11ece8346dc25446e9eb0f
Author: Ryan Lortie <desrt desrt ca>
Date:   Thu Apr 17 19:32:53 2014 -0400

    gtk+-3.0: fix flowbox selection foreach API
    
    The callback doesn't have a destroy notify, so don't mark it 'owned'.
    Additionally, it's not OK to pass a NULL callback to a foreach function.
    
    https://bugzilla.gnome.org/show_bug.cgi?id=728474

 vapi/gtk+-3.0.vapi                       |    2 +-
 vapi/packages/gtk+-3.0/gtk+-3.0.metadata |    1 -
 2 files changed, 1 insertions(+), 2 deletions(-)
---
diff --git a/vapi/gtk+-3.0.vapi b/vapi/gtk+-3.0.vapi
index 35645a8..33ec6a2 100644
--- a/vapi/gtk+-3.0.vapi
+++ b/vapi/gtk+-3.0.vapi
@@ -2130,7 +2130,7 @@ namespace Gtk {
                public void invalidate_filter ();
                public void invalidate_sort ();
                public void select_child (Gtk.FlowBoxChild child);
-               public void selected_foreach (owned Gtk.FlowBoxForeachFunc? func);
+               public void selected_foreach (Gtk.FlowBoxForeachFunc func);
                public void set_activate_on_single_click (bool single);
                public void set_column_spacing (uint spacing);
                public void set_filter_func (owned Gtk.FlowBoxFilterFunc? filter_func);
diff --git a/vapi/packages/gtk+-3.0/gtk+-3.0.metadata b/vapi/packages/gtk+-3.0/gtk+-3.0.metadata
index b54b6ee..f99a8cf 100644
--- a/vapi/packages/gtk+-3.0/gtk+-3.0.metadata
+++ b/vapi/packages/gtk+-3.0/gtk+-3.0.metadata
@@ -318,7 +318,6 @@ gtk_file_chooser_list_shortcut_folder_uris nullable="1" transfer_ownership="1" t
 gtk_file_chooser_list_shortcut_folders nullable="1" transfer_ownership="1" type_arguments="string"
 GtkFixed.children type_arguments="Widget"
 gtk_flow_box_get_selected_children transfer_ownership="1" type_arguments="unowned FlowBoxChild"
-gtk_flow_box_selected_foreach.func transfer_ownership="1" nullable="1"
 gtk_flow_box_selected_foreach.data hidden="1"
 gtk_flow_box_set_filter_func.filter_func transfer_ownership="1" nullable="1"
 gtk_flow_box_set_filter_func.destroy hidden="1"


[Date Prev][Date Next]   [Thread Prev][Thread Next]   [Thread Index] [Date Index] [Author Index]